Key Sewing Tools List
The success of a sewing project depends on possessing the appropriate tools and materials ready. Essential sewing tools include a high-quality pair of fabric scissors, which guarantee clean cuts, and a seam ripper for fixing errors. A measuring tape is important for accurate measurements, while straight pins and a pin cushion keep fabric pieces firmly in place. A reliable sewing machine, along with its accompanying accessories, is critical for efficient stitching. In addition, a cutting mat and rotary cutter provide precision when trimming fabric. For sewing by hand, a selection of needles and various threads is necessary. Finally, a marking tool, such as tailor's chalk, permits exact pattern positioning, guaranteeing that every project is carried out with careful attention to detail.
Best Fabric Types
Having the right tools is only part of a successful sewing project, fabric selection is just as crucial. The type of fabric selected can have a major effect on the final outcome. For beginners, cotton is highly recommended due to its ease of handling and versatility. It's perfect for quilting, clothing, and home décor. For those looking to create structured garments, denim or canvas provides durability and structure. Lightweight fabrics like chiffon or silk are ideal for elegant garments, but require more skill to sew. Knits offer comfort and stretch, making them great for casual wear. Ultimately, selecting the appropriate fabric not only enhances the project's aesthetic but also affects its functionality and wearability.
